Registered dietitians. Cardium
Health registered dietitians (RDs) are experts in nutrition. They work with participants
as either primary or specialty health coaches when eating healthier or losing
weight is an identified health goal.
We receive so much conflicting nutrition information about the foods we eat.
RDs help to make sense of the information and offer reliable recommendations that enable
participants to make smart food choices. RDs understand which nutrients the body requires
and what happens to food once it is eaten. In addition, they study food processing and
its impact on the nutrient composition of foods. One of the most important aspects of
RD training involves the study of eating behavior and the social and cultural influences
that affect food choices.
By recognizing that some diets and supplements may be dangerous or may interact with
medications, RDs help participants understand why certain fad diets may be lacking in
nutrients and may in fact jeopardize their health.
Good nutrition is largely a matter of common sense. Putting good nutrition information
into practice day after day is the challenge. Our goal is to encourage real
change by
helping participants look at their individual eating behaviors, understand how they evolved,
and implement changes to improve their diets and overall health.
